Transaction 64358005e1d1ad1c9eb3623a3f9c78601ba8742966b4cc0582b8f8db75f10a81
1 Input
1 Output
-
64358005e1d1ad1c9eb3623a3f9c78601ba8742966b4cc0582b8f8db75f10a81:0
- value
- 115178
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f7d1b16cd7a1814c48241088877877d54ab178bd OP_EQUAL
- address
- 3QHN2eyfH5WgLnKPopbAF4StBu29Gg1jCt